2. Developing Robust AI Risk Assessment Tools: Peering into the Black Box
One of the biggest challenges with advanced AI models, particularly deep learning networks, is their inherent ‘black box’ nature. It can be incredibly difficult to understand precisely why an AI made a particular decision. This opacity presents significant risks in finance, where transparency and explainability are paramount for regulatory compliance and investor confidence. Therefore, financial institutions must invest heavily in developing and adopting sophisticated AI risk assessment tools designed to evaluate model accuracy, robustness, and interpretability. This isn’t just about testing for bugs; it’s about validating the underlying logic and ensuring the AI behaves as expected under various, often unforeseen, conditions.
These tools should go beyond traditional statistical validation, incorporating techniques like adversarial testing, where models are deliberately challenged with manipulated data to expose vulnerabilities. Imagine an AI credit scoring system. An adversarial attack might involve subtle changes to applicant data that could trick the AI into approving a high-risk loan or rejecting a low-risk one. Furthermore, explainable AI (XAI) techniques are becoming crucial, offering insights into an AI’s decision-making process, even if it’s not perfectly transparent. By understanding the ‘why’ behind an AI’s output, financial professionals can better identify and mitigate potential risks, making it easier to manage financial risks with AI.

5. Managing Interconnectedness and Systemic Risk: The Domino Effect
Pablo Hernandez de Cos specifically highlighted the increased interconnectedness and potential systemic risks stemming from the AI boom’s financing through opaque debt and private credit. When major tech firms are pouring a trillion dollars into AI, often leveraging non-transparent debt instruments, it creates a web of dependencies that can be difficult to unwind if things go south. A disruption in one part of this ecosystem – say, a major AI investment fund collapsing or a critical AI-powered financial service failing – could trigger a cascade of failures across the system.
Financial institutions need to map out their exposures to AI-related investments and services, especially those financed through less transparent means. This means understanding who their counterparties are, how those counterparties are funded, and what the potential ripple effects could be if a significant AI player faces distress. Stress testing scenarios that simulate various AI-related shocks – from a sudden halt in AI funding to a widespread failure of a commonly used AI model – are crucial. Diversifying AI technology providers and investment strategies can also help mitigate concentration risk. This holistic view of systemic risk is paramount for anyone trying to manage financial risks with AI.

13. Understanding and Managing Model Risk: The Algorithm Itself
Beyond the data and the ethics, there’s a specific type of risk inherent to AI: model risk. This refers to the potential for financial losses or incorrect decisions stemming from errors in the design, implementation, or use of quantitative models, including AI algorithms. With AI, model risk takes on new dimensions because of the complexity and ‘black box’ nature we discussed earlier. It’s not always obvious why a model fails or produces unexpected results.
Effective model risk management for AI requires a dedicated framework. This means rigorous independent validation of AI models before deployment and throughout their lifecycle. Validation teams need expertise in both traditional quantitative analysis and advanced machine learning techniques. They should assess not just accuracy, but also stability, robustness, and fairness. Regular recalibration and retraining of AI models are also necessary to ensure they remain relevant and accurate as market conditions and data evolve. Without a strong focus on managing model risk, all other efforts to manage financial risks with AI could be undermined.

Q1: What exactly are the “opaque debt and private credit” mentioned by the BIS head, and why are they a risk?
A1: “Opaque debt and private credit” refers to loans and financing provided by non-bank lenders (like private equity firms or hedge funds) outside of traditional, regulated bank channels. They often involve less transparency than public markets or bank loans, with fewer disclosure requirements and less regulatory oversight. For AI investments, this means it’s harder to gauge the true financial health of the companies receiving these funds, or the quality of the underlying assets. If these AI investments don’t pan out, or if interest rates rise, defaults in this opaque sector could create a domino effect across the broader financial system, impacting investors who thought they were insulated.
Q2: Can AI systems be designed to be completely unbiased and fair?
A2: Achieving complete, absolute fairness and lack of bias in AI systems is incredibly challenging, if not impossible, because AI learns from historical data which often reflects existing societal biases. The goal isn’t necessarily perfect neutrality, but rather to identify, quantify, and mitigate biases as much as possible. This involves careful data curation, using fairness metrics during model training, and continuous monitoring for discriminatory outcomes. It’s an ongoing process of improvement, requiring both technical solutions and ethical considerations from human designers. The focus is on *reducing* bias and ensuring equitable treatment, rather than expecting a perfectly unbiased machine.
